Digital Wallets, Payouts, and Cryptocurrency

Clipped integrates with the Solana blockchain. The following applies to earnings, bounties, and other crypto features. If you are new to cryptocurrency, read this section carefully and consider learning the basics of self-custody and wallet safety before moving funds.

Automatic wallet

When you use features that require on-chain payouts, we provision a Solana wallet for your account automatically. You do not need to install a separate app to receive payouts from the platform into that in-site wallet balance. That wallet is used to credit earnings and other eligible proceeds you receive through the Service.

Withdrawals to your own wallet

After funds are available in your account, you may withdraw them to an external Solana wallet using the wallet or payments area of your dashboard (for example, sending to an address from Phantom, Solflare, Backpack, Coinbase Wallet, or another Solana-compatible wallet you control).

You are solely responsible for entering a correct withdrawal address and for choosing a network and asset that match what our Service supports. Cryptocurrency transactions are typically irreversible.

When funds leave our platform

You are responsible for your payouts and withdrawals once a transaction has been submitted or once value has left our systems in your favor. After a payment or withdrawal has left our site or been broadcast to the blockchain, we are not responsible for ensuring it reaches a particular wallet, correcting a wrong address you provided, or recovering funds sent in error. Always double-check addresses and, if you are unsure, consider sending a small test amount first.

Self-custody, keys, and loss

Cryptocurrency is generally self-custodial: whoever controls the private keys controls the assets. Digital assets are not FDIC-insured or protected like bank deposits. If you lose your seed phrase, private keys, or device access, or if you are tricked into sharing credentials, funds may be permanently lost and there is often no way to recover them—including by us, wallet providers, or blockchain networks.

You agree to secure your accounts, use reputable wallet software, keep backups only in safe places, and follow industry-standard safety practices. We do not provide tax, legal, or investment advice; crypto prices are volatile; past performance does not guarantee future results.

Summary

We may facilitate automatic wallet creation and in-platform balances, but you are responsible for withdrawals, external wallets, address accuracy, key custody, and any losses after value leaves our Service or after you take self-custody—consistent with how blockchain networks and non-custodial crypto generally work.

Flagged Clips and Bounty Integrity

Clips may be flagged—by the community, bounty creators, or our systems—for review when something looks off (for example spam, policy violations, or metrics that do not reflect genuine engagement).

We reserve the right to reverse or withdraw approval for any clip, including clips that were already approved, if we find or reasonably suspect artificial, coordinated, or otherwise suspicious growth activity (such as view manipulation, bot traffic, or other abuse meant to inflate stats or payouts). We may adjust eligibility, earnings, or payouts accordingly to protect creators, streamers, and the platform.

Nothing in these Terms guarantees that an approved clip will remain approved or paid if it is later found to violate this policy or our other rules.
